Abstract
The invention relates to a concurrent service processing method which comprises the following steps: a user selects and sets service priority, concurrent options, startup options of the current service of the setting terminal and saves the settings as the setting results; when a terminal runs the current service, if other service requires to be accessed, the startup options of the current service are determined, and when the startup options are taken into effects, the settings are valid; a service priority list is enquired, the priority of the current service is compared with the priority of other service which is required to be accessed; and when the priority of the service which is required to be accessed is higher than that of the current service, whether the concurrence options are valid or not is judged, and if the concurrent options are taken into effects, the service required to be accessed is executed preemptively. The invention also provides a mobile terminal. By adopting the technical scheme, the user can change different settings according to different service requirements, the requirements of users are met, and the user experience of the mobile terminal is improved greatly.

Background technology
Applied business in the mobile phone has priority, and the different mobile phones platform is not quite similar to the processing of priority, but still similar on the whole; Under the prior art, in the business of portable terminal, the priority of incoming call is the highest; No matter current phone is in the state of playing back music, video or the state of browsing page; As long as send a telegram here at this moment, current applied business all needs to suspend, and the priority treatment incoming call is professional; Return to the state before the phone after intact again etc. incoming call handling, can continue browsing page, play MP3, take pictures or the like.By this scheme, the applied business that whenever has limit priority is carried out earlier.
Because the applied business of mobile phone is a lot, priority has nothing in common with each other, thus there is a utility control center to be responsible for the collision problem between settlement procedure, the startup of any applied business and close all and will pass through this utility control center.But this way to manage is sightless to the user, and the user can not come the professional priority of carrying out of customized application according to the needs of oneself.
Nowadays, mobile phone develops into the multimedia application terminal gradually, no longer is simple communication tool, if can the function of utility control center be moved on to the mobile phone foreground, gives customization and the chance of selecting service priority, can be user-friendly greatly.Such as; The user is carrying out an important meeting, need utilize mobile phone to accomplish the recording process of whole meeting, and other professional interference such as incoming call, alarm clock are not hoped to receive in the centre; Can the priority of recording function be made as the highlyest, other business is in the conductively-closed state in the process of recording.
To above-mentioned situation, correlation technique provides a kind of jamming-proof method.As receive information when moving a function program, the locating function priority list, and said function program and said is come the information executable operations according to lookup result.Above-mentioned technology has proposed to search earlier the anti-interference method that priority list carries out service dispatching again; Solve existing terminal to a certain extent and can only rely on the manage business drawback of priority of application manager; But how this method not explanation manages priority list, can not satisfy the user is provided with service priority according to own needs demand.
